What is the difference between Home Based Rbt vs Clinic Based Rbt?

AspectHome Based RbtClinic Based Rbt
Work EnvironmentProvides services in clients' homesProvides services in a clinical or center setting
Required CredentialsRegistered Behavior Technician (RBT) certificationRegistered Behavior Technician (RBT) certification
Employer & Industry UsageTypically employed by home health agencies or private practicesEmployed by clinics, therapy centers, or schools
Common Search & ComparisonYesYes

Both Home Based Rbt and Clinic Based Rbt roles require RBT certification and serve clients with behavioral therapy. The main difference lies in the work environment: Home Based Rbt provides services in clients' homes, offering more personalized, in-home support, while Clinic Based Rbt works in clinical settings, providing structured therapy sessions. Your choice depends on your preferred work setting and client interaction style.

What other jobs can a home based RBT get?

A home-based Registered Behavior Technician (RBT) can transition into roles such as Behavior Analyst, BCBA, or ABA Therapist, often requiring additional certification or education. They can also work in clinics, schools, or telehealth settings, utilizing their skills in behavior assessment and intervention planning.

Position Summary
The Registered Behavior Technician (RBT) will provide clinical skills instruction and behavior reduction protocols based upon the principles of Applied Behavior Analysis to children with Autism and related developmental disabilities in the home, community and school settings. The RBT will collect data on programs, provide support with parent trainings, and assist the Behavior Analyst in the behavior assessments.
Job Duties
  • Provide direct client care in 1:1 and group settings utilizing a combination of intensive teaching and natural environment training arrangements.
  • Follow the prescribed behavior skill acquisition and behavior reduction protocols as assigned.
  • Collect, record, and summarize data on observable client behavior.
  • Assist with parent/caregiver training in the line with client individualized treatment and behavior reduction protocols.
  • Effective communicate with parents and caregivers regarding client progress as instructed by the Board-Certified Behavior Analyst (BCBA.)
  • Maintain a clean, safe and organized work and therapy environment.
  • Collaborate with treatment team including clients, parents, and caregivers, outside professionals, Lead Behavior Technicians, ABA Interns, and co-workers.
  • Maintain and acquire technical knowledge by attend required trainings.
  • Maintain client confidentiality and comply with HIPAA laws.
  • Perform all other tasks as assigned.
